I recently had the opportunity to dive into the Homeduino 4.0 project, and I must say, it’s been an incredibly rewarding experience. For those unfamiliar, the Homeduino is a DIY project that allows you to create cost-effective and highly functional modules for home automation, particularly when used alongside Homematic systems. The latest iteration, Homeduino 4.0, brings a host of new features and improvements that make it even more versatile and user-friendly.
What’s New in Homeduino 4.0?
One of the standout features of Homeduino 4.0 is the integration of a TFT-Display. This addition allows users to view input signals directly on the module, providing real-time feedback without the need for additional hardware. Additionally, the module now supports more inputs and outputs, including Impulszähler for utility meters, 1Wire temperature sensors, and even RFID modules. The inclusion of these features makes the Homeduino 4.0 an all-in-one solution for a wide range of automation needs.
Getting Started
If you’re new to the Homeduino, the setup process is surprisingly straightforward. The core of the system is an Arduino MEGA 2560, which is both powerful and affordable. Depending on your connectivity preferences, you can choose between LAN or WLAN communication. For LAN, an Ethernet Shield W5100 is recommended, while WLAN can be achieved using a CC3000 module or an ESP8266-01 Wi-Fi module.
The Homeduino I/O-Shield-plus and IO-Shield20 are essential components that provide the necessary input and output ports. These shields are designed to be modular, allowing you to expand your system as needed. Real-World Applications
I’ve been using the Homeduino 4.0 to monitor and control various aspects of my home, from temperature and humidity levels to energy consumption. One particularly useful application has been integrating it with my existing Homematic system to fill in gaps that the stock modules couldn’t address. For example, I’ve set up custom RFID access points for my garden shed, allowing me to track who enters and when.
